Transaction 72e27518e7dd56bff38828b686f08521262a7794911c73b33a5a05071a6c36b8
1 Input
1 Output
-
72e27518e7dd56bff38828b686f08521262a7794911c73b33a5a05071a6c36b8:0
- value
- 167830
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62f682cb7872dfc3087fe4ef323098d53616aad9 OP_EQUAL
- address
- 3AiHTDpqoWVr5fuTgA6cSTSdeVjtLTuHJj